    def run(self):
        """Remove a single package"""
        ctx.ui.notify(inary.ui.removing,
                      package=self.package,
                      files=self.files)
        ctx.ui.status(
            _("Removing \"{0.name}\", version {0.version}, release {0.release}"
              ).format(self.package),
            push_screen=False)

        if not self.installdb.has_package(self.package_name):
            ctx.ui.status(
                _('Trying to remove nonexistent package ') + self.package_name)

        self.check_dependencies()
        if not ctx.config.get_option(
                'ignore_configure') or ctx.config.get_option('destdir'):
            self.run_preremove()
        for fileinfo in self.files.list:
            self.remove_file(fileinfo, self.package_name, True)

        if not ctx.config.get_option(
                'ignore_configure') or ctx.config.get_option('destdir'):
            self.run_postremove()

        self.update_databases()

        self.remove_inary_files()
        ctx.ui.close()
        ctx.ui.notify(inary.ui.removed, package=self.package, files=self.files)
        util.xterm_title_reset()

    def install(self, ask_reinstall=True):

        # Any package should remove the package it replaces before
        self.check_replaces()
        ctx.ui.status(_(
            "Installing \"{0.name}\", version {0.version}, release {0.release}"
        ).format(self.pkginfo),
                      push_screen=False)
        ctx.ui.notify(inary.ui.installing,
                      package=self.pkginfo,
                      files=self.files)

        ctx.ui.info(_("Checking package operation availability..."),
                    verbose=True)
        self.ask_reinstall = ask_reinstall
        ctx.ui.status(_("Checking requirements"), push_screen=False)
        self.check_requirements()
        ctx.ui.status(_("Checking versioning"), push_screen=False)
        self.check_versioning(self.pkginfo.version, self.pkginfo.release)
        ctx.ui.status(_("Checking relations"), push_screen=False)
        self.check_relations()
        ctx.ui.status(_("Checking operations"), push_screen=False)
        self.check_operation()

        # postOps from inary.operations.install and inary.operations.upgrade
        ctx.ui.status(_("Unpacking package"), push_screen=False)

        self.extract_install()

        ctx.ui.status(_("Updating database"), push_screen=False)
        self.store_inary_files()
        self.update_databases()
        ctx.ui.status(_("Syncing all buffers"), push_screen=False)
        util.fs_sync()

        ctx.ui.close()
        if self.operation == UPGRADE:
            event = inary.ui.upgraded
        else:
            event = inary.ui.installed
        ctx.ui.notify(event, package=self.pkginfo, files=self.files)
        util.xterm_title_reset()
